Definitions:

Marketing Mix

The set of controllable tactical marketing tools—product, price, place, and promotion—that a company uses to produce a desired response from its target market.

Product's Position

The place that a product occupies in consumers' minds relative to competing products, based on attributes like quality, price, and benefits.

Global Markets

These are the worldwide arenas in which goods, services, and financial assets are exchanged, encompassing both developed and emerging markets and transcending national borders.
